At a time when inter-cultural understanding is increasingly fragile, RADIANCE affirms the presence of a universally shared experience. Striking natural images, unusual special effects, and poetic narration are woven together with a wide range of musical selections to develop an evocative documentary on light, from the physical to the metaphysical.
Through religion, philosophy, art, and architecture, RADIANCE documents the story of light as a universal symbol of life to people from many cultures. Christianity, Islam, Hinduism, Buddhism, and Judaism, plus images from Pagan rituals and ancient Egypt are intricately related. This inspiring film invites the viewer to see how images of light continue through ancient cultures into the present, connecting the visions and values of people around the world.
